Instead, "pure" nudism generally refers to the social and philosophical practice of non-sexual nudity—often called —which focuses on body acceptance, freedom, and a connection with nature.
Proponents of naturism argue that the lifestyle offers numerous benefits, both physical and psychological. Without clothes, individuals can enjoy the sun, fresh air, and natural surroundings without restriction. This freedom allows people to develop a more positive body image, free from the constraints of societal beauty standards. Naturism also promotes a sense of community, as individuals come together in a shared environment, fostering friendships and a sense of belonging.
